In which of the following table x and y vary inversely:
| x | 9 | 24 | 15 | 3 |
| y | 8 | 3 | 4 | 25 |

उत्तर
\[ \text{ If x and y vary inversely, the product xy should be constant } . \]
\[\text{ Here, product is different for all cases } . \]
\[\text{ Thus, in this case, x and y do not vary inversely .} \]
